REMARK 280 CRYSTALLIZATION CONDITIONS: GROWN FROM PEG8K PH6.5 THE               
REMARK 280  PENTACOVALENT TRANSITION STATE ANALOG WAS PREPARED BY SOAKING       
REMARK 280  SODIUM TUNGSTATE AND ADENOSINE INTO THE CRYSTAL. THE COMPOUNDS      
REMARK 280  WERE FOUND TO BIND IN THE ACTIVE SITE OF CHAIN B. THE ACTIVE        
REMARK 280  SITE OF CHAIN A IS BLOCKED BY A LATTICE CONTACT AND IS NOT          
REMARK 280  AVAILABLE TO THE SUBSTRATE. THREE NEW BONDS ARE FORMED UPON         
REMARK 280  SOAKING THIS MIXTURE INTO THE PKCI CRYSTALS: ONE BETWEEN THE NE     
REMARK 280  OF HIS B 112 AND THE ALPHA TUNGSTATE, ONE BETWEEN THE ALPHA AND     
REMARK 280  BETA TUNGSTATE IONS, AND ONE BETWEEN THE NUCLEOSIDE RIBOSE AND      
REMARK 280  THE ALPHA TUNGSTATE ION.

REMARK 800 SITE_IDENTIFIER: AVA                                                 
REMARK 800 EVIDENCE_CODE: UNKNOWN                                               
REMARK 800 SITE_DESCRIPTION: ACTIVE SITE HISTIDINE RESPONSIBLE FOR FORMING      
REMARK 800  THE TRANSIENT NUCLEOTIDYL PHOSPHOHISTIDYL ENZYME INTERMEDIATE       
REMARK 800  DURING CATALYSIS. THE HISTIDINE IN THIS STRUCTURE IS INVOLVED IN    
REMARK 800  A COVALENT ADDUCT WITH A TUNGSTATE ION WHICH IS ALSO COVALENTLY     
REMARK 800  ASSOCIATED WITH A NUCLEOSIDE AND SECOND TUNGSTATE ION. THIS         
REMARK 800  PHYSICALLY REPRESENTS THE PENTACOVALENT TRANSITION STATE ANALOG     
REMARK 800  THOUGHT TO OCCUR IN THE REACTION OF PKCI WITH A NUCLEOTIDE          
REMARK 800  DIPHOSPHATE WITH THE ALPHA TUNGSTATE ION.
